Frequently Asked Questions about Hillsboro
How much are Studio apartments in Hillsboro?
There are currently 7 Studio Apartments in Hillsboro with rent ranges from $1,100 to $5,191 with an average price of $2,659.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hillsboro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hillsboro ranges from $1,350 to $8,419 with an average monthly rent of $2,791.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hillsboro c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hillsboro range from $1,500 to $13,021.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,327.
How expensive are Hillsboro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 23 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Hillsboro on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,795 to $13,246 - averaging $4,352 for the location.
